Tune in this week to hear my guest Keith Jenkins talk about his success in using social media and leveraging networking online and offline. Keith Jenkins is a realtor and loan officer in San Diego. After graduation, Keith went for a short stint in the Marine Corps. Keith Jenkins has been involved in the real estate market for over 10 years in the San Diego, CA area. The Great "CRASH" of the real estate market made Keith realized that the way he was doing business was going to have to change. Business had dried up, lenders become very strict, and housing prices plummeted. Finding clients all of a sudden became very difficult. After a 2 year "break" from the real estate business, Keith got back involved. Keith did the "traditional" marketing of flyers, going to networking meetings, and contacting old clients, but it just wasn't working. Then he came up with an idea to really help the other people promote their businesses, in turn promoting his own. He came up with an idea called "the big idea network" Basically what they are doing is giving small businesses exactly what they need to grow their businesses, a compelling offer, social media presence, face to face meetings (for those that are geographically desireable) and a continuation of their marketing through the "group" aspect of facebook. In the future they plan on using some of the dues money to actually promote the group online, in turn promoting each business individually.
